Trying to help out a friend who has picked up a second-hand R61 which has had a copy of Win7 Professional installed over the original OS (Vista I think).

Her problem is that the built-in webcamera starts off OK but after a short time goes very dark.

Her room is not very bright and the laptop is usually being used in the evening in limited light but I can't think of anything that could be causing it to work fine for a while and then suddenly change like this.

After going dim a restart always brings it back to the "good" mode of operation.

Would be grateful for any pointers.

Sounds more like failing cam hardware.
This can be fairly easily replaced: http://www.ebay.com/itm/New-IBM-Lenovo- ... 0265936252
But before you go that way, try and switch on a light in that room, then see if things improve.
Don't forget that these are tiny pieces of cheap, mass-produced electronics.
If they sell them for $29.- shipped, they are worth probably $1.49 or less.
